2. The Conversion Factor: Inches to Centimeters



The key to converting inches to centimeters lies in the conversion factor. One inch is precisely equal to 2.54 centimeters. This means that for every inch, there are 2.54 centimeters. This constant ratio is the foundation of our conversion process.


3. Calculating 12.5 Inches to Centimeters



Now, let's apply the conversion factor to convert 12.5 inches to centimeters. The calculation is simple:

12.5 inches 2.54 centimeters/inch = 31.75 centimeters

Therefore, 12.5 inches is equivalent to 31.75 centimeters. This simple multiplication demonstrates the ease of converting between the two systems once the conversion factor is known.

The method demonstrated for converting 12.5 inches can be easily adapted to convert any number of inches to centimeters. Simply multiply the number of inches by the conversion factor of 2.54. For example:

5 inches 2.54 cm/inch = 12.7 cm
20 inches 2.54 cm/inch = 50.8 cm
1 inch 2.54 cm/inch = 2.54 cm


6. Converting Centimeters to Inches: The Reverse Conversion



The conversion process can also be reversed. To convert centimeters to inches, divide the number of centimeters by 2.54. For instance, to convert 31.75 centimeters back to inches:

31.75 cm / 2.54 cm/inch = 12.5 inches

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)



1. Why is the conversion factor 2.54? This is a defined conversion factor, meaning it's not derived from a calculation but rather established as a standard for the relationship between inches and centimeters.

2. Can I use a different conversion factor? No, using a different factor will lead to inaccurate results. The defined value of 2.54 cm/inch is universally accepted.

3. Are there any situations where this conversion might be slightly inaccurate? In extremely precise scientific measurements, slight variations may arise due to the limitations of measurement instruments. However, for most everyday applications, the 2.54 conversion factor provides sufficient accuracy.

4. How do I convert other units of length (feet, yards, etc.)? You would need different conversion factors. For example, 1 foot equals 30.48 centimeters. These factors are readily available online and in reference materials.
